When I play any game through 3G I always have to play an additional radio station for it to be lag free.
Ultima Online without radio = LAG
Ultima Online playing the 24Kbps Radio Paradise Stream = LAG free
Some games does not move enough traffic to force the modem to switch over to HSDPA+ and it would rather stay on 3G wish gives you a horrible ping,
But newer games like dota 2 move way more data and the modem will switch over to HSDPA
